12. Definition of errors
12.1 General
Angular measurement errors by the KMA199 result from linearity errors, temperature drift
errors and hysteresis errors. Figure 6
shows the output signal of an ideal sensor, where
the measured angle
meas
corresponds ideally to the magnetic field angle . This curve
will further be denoted as angle reference line
ref
() with a slope of 0.5 %V
DD
/deg.
The angular range is set to
max
=180 and the clamping voltages are programmed to
V
(CL)l
=5%V
DD
and V
(CL)u
=95%V
DD
for a valid definition of errors.
